An essential cog in the detailed machinery of contemporary life, the Level 2 Electrician plays a crucial and often underappreciated function in keeping homes and services humming with power. Unlike the general electrician who may concentrate on internal circuitry and device setup, these highly competent professionals run at the really interface in between the electrical power network and the customer's premises. Their domain is the poles, the pillars, the service lines, and the meters-- the important facilities that provides electricity from the larger grid right to your doorstep.

To become a Level 2 Electrician, one need to initially have a full electrical license, showing a detailed understanding of electrical theory, security procedures, and wiring practices. This fundamental knowledge is then augmented by extensive additional training and accreditation particularly in areas connected to network connection and metering. This isn't practically understanding volts and amps; it has to do with mastering the complexities of overhead and underground service lines, understanding the nuances of different metering systems, and, crucially, being skilled at securely isolating and reconnecting power from the network itself.

The work of these specialised electricians is exceptionally varied and brings considerable duty. They are the ones you call when your power is out due to a problem with the service line causing your home, not simply an internal breaker. They are authorised to deal with the network side of the primary switchboard, a realm strictly off-limits to general electricians. This consists of tasks such as updating service capacity for homes going through restorations or business homes expanding their operations, installing new connections for freshly developed houses, and moving existing service lines due to new building or landscaping.

One of their most crucial functions includes the setup and upkeep of electricity meters. With the increasing occurrence of smart meters and solar energy installations, their know-how in setting up these devices, guaranteeing precise readings, and incorporating them effortlessly into the network is more vital than ever. They are also the specialists in handling faulty service equipment, such as burnt-out meter boxes or damaged service merges, carrying out repairs that directly impact the reputable flow of electrical power.

Safety is critical in this type of work. Dealing with live electrical mains is inherently harmful, and Level 2 Electricians undergo extensive training in danger assessment, seclusion treatments, and making use of specialised individual protective equipment. Their deep understanding of network security rules and guidelines is not just a matter of compliance however a fundamental aspect of protecting themselves, their colleagues, and the broader public. They are the frontline responders when events take place involving service lines, frequently working in challenging conditions to restore power securely and efficiently.
